RIBAS ANTUNEZ, María de los Ángeles; AROCHA ROSETE, Yaima; TORANO CANTO, Ileana y RODRIGUEZ VALDES, Carina. Inmunovaloración de anticuerpos IgM en muestras sospechosas de sarampión clínicamente. Rev Cubana Med Trop [online]. 1998, vol.50, n.2, pp. 105-109. ISSN 1561-3054.
60 matched sera clinically syspicious of measles that were received at the Diagnostic Laboratory of the "Pedro Kourí" Tropical Medicine Institute between January and May, 1996, coming from the seroepidemiological surveillance of the MPR vaccine were studied. The detection of measles and rubella hemagglutinant antibodies, as well as of IgM, was carried out with the Clark Laboratories INC. Measles IgM ELISA diagnostic kit. The positive cases were confirmed by the IgM-indirect immunofluorescence and neutralization. 3 positive cases to measles and rubella, which were negative to measles IgM, were obtained by hemagglutination inhibition. Antibodies against Epstein Barr, cytomegalovirus and herpes simplex virus were also determined by indirect immunofluorescence (IIF) due to the capacity of these viruses to induces polyclonal responses. 6 positive cases, which were negative by IIF, were detected by means of the above mentioned diagnostic kit.
